When's the best time to book a family-friendly vacation in Bastia Umbra?
The hottest months are usually August and July with an average temp of 72°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 44°F. Average annual precipitation for Bastia Umbra is 37 inches.

What's the best way for us to get around Bastia Umbra?
If you want to venture outside of the area, ride aboard one of the trains from Bastia Station. Bastia Umbra might not have many public transportation choices so consider a car rental to maximize your time.
